The Softgel Capsule market is a vital segment of the pharmaceutical and nutraceutical industries, providing a popular and effective delivery method for a wide range of medications, dietary supplements, and other healthcare products. Softgel capsules are widely recognized for their advantages, including ease of swallowing, enhanced bioavailability, and precise dosing. This market overview discusses the key factors contributing to the growth of the Softgel Capsule market.
One of the primary drivers for the Softgel Capsule market is the increasing consumer preference for softgel-based formulations. Patients and consumers often find softgel capsules easier to swallow than traditional tablets or pills, making them a preferred choice, particularly among pediatric and geriatric populations. Furthermore, softgel capsules can encapsulate both water-soluble and lipid-soluble active ingredients, enhancing the bioavailability of various drugs and supplements. As healthcare becomes more patient-centric, the demand for softgel-based formulations continues to grow.
The Softgel Capsule market is also influenced by the expanding market for dietary supplements and over-the-counter (OTC) medications. Softgel capsules are commonly used for vitamins, minerals, herbal extracts, and other nutritional supplements due to their ability to protect sensitive ingredients and prolong their shelf life. Additionally, the pharmaceutical industry recognizes the advantages of softgel capsules for drug delivery, particularly for medications that require controlled release or precise dosing.
Despite the positive growth prospects, the Softgel Capsule market faces challenges related to competition, regulatory compliance, and sustainability. The market is highly competitive, with numerous manufacturers offering a wide range of softgel products. Additionally, regulatory agencies closely monitor the quality and safety of softgel capsules, necessitating compliance with stringent standards. Concerns about the environmental impact of softgel production, such as the use of gelatin and plastic materials, have also prompted efforts to develop sustainable alternatives.
